awuestenfeld Posted January 13, 2011 Share Posted January 13, 2011 Just so we are clear... top pic is the Riddell Revolution Speed 360. Bottom is your standard Riddell Revolution Speed. According to my rep at Riddell "It's a new version of the Speed that was unveiled this past weekend. All facemask attachments are quick release. And instead of the mask attachment above the eyes, its by the temples."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
